AI Summary

  • Amends the Methamphetamine Control and Community Protection Act (720 ILCS 646/100)
  • Expands sentencing enhancement eligibility to include persons convicted of methamphetamine offenses who were previously convicted under similar federal or state laws, not just second or subsequent offenses under Illinois law
  • Allows courts to sentence enhanced offenders to imprisonment up to twice the maximum term otherwise authorized
  • Allows courts to impose fines up to twice the amount otherwise authorized for these enhanced offenses
  • Introduced by Rep. Dave Vella in the 103rd General Assembly (2023-2024)
